What is E for All Expo?
E for All Expo is the event for anyone who wants to get their hands on the latest video games. E for All Expo is all about connecting great game companies with gamers, and gamers with great games.
Created for gamers of all types - E for All has something for everyone.
If you want to experience and test-drive the latest (and never before seen) video games and related technologies - E for All is where you want to be this October 3 - 5. The show floor this year plays host to some of greatest and most exciting games and companies in the business. From product debuts, the latest games and gadgets, to tournaments and pro gamers and more - E for All has the complete interactive entertainment package.

Who's the Organizer?
E for All is owned and operated by IDG World Expo (www.idgworldexpo.com), the company responsible for producing tradeshows, conferences and events for consumers and professionals seeking world-class education, peer-to-peer networking and one-stop comparison shopping. IDG World Expo is a business unit of IDG, the world's leading technology media, research and event company.
